BehaviorDEPOT (RRID:SCR_023602) software resource, source code Software tool for automated behavioral detection based on markerless pose tracking. Behavioral analysis tool to first compile and clean point-tracking output from DeepLabCut, and then classify behavioral epochs using custom behavior classifiers. Used to detect frame by frame behavior from video time series and can analyze results of common experimental assays, including fear conditioning, decision-making in T-maze, open field, elevated plus maze, and novel object exploration. Calculates kinematic and postural statistics from keypoint tracking data from pose estimation software outputs. Natural Products Atlas (RRID:SCR_025107) NP Atlas atlas, data or information resource, knowledge base Open access knowledge base for microbial natural products discovery. Database of microbially derived natural product structures. Provides coverage of bacterial and fungal natural products to visualize chemical diversity. Includes compounds and contains referenced data for structure, compound names, source organisms, isolation references, total syntheses, and instances of structural reassignment. Interactive web portal permits searching by structure, substructure, and physical properties. Provides mechanisms for visualizing natural products chemical space and dashboards for displaying author and discovery timeline data. Atlas has been developed under FAIR principles. lcMLkin (RRID:SCR_025418) software resource, source code C++ program to infer biological relatedness from low coverage 2nd generation sequencing data. It uses information from genotype likelihoods rather than observed genotypes in maximum likelihood framework in order to estimate the overall coefficient of relatedness as well as individual kinship components between two samples. Maximum Likelihood Estimation of Biological Relatedness from Low Coverage Sequencing Data. LinDA (RRID:SCR_025966) data analysis software, data processing software, software application, software resource, source code Software linear models for differential abundance analysis of microbiome compositional data. Used to tackle compositional effects in differential abundance analysis. It fits linear regression models on centered log2-ratio transformed data, identifies bias term due to transformation and compositional effect, and corrects bias using mode of regression coefficients. National High Magnetic Field Laboratory High B/T Core Facility (RRID:SCR_017360) B/T access service resource, core facility, service resource Facility to conduct experiments in high magnetic fields up to 15 tesla and at very low temperatures down to 0.4 mK simultaneously. Located at University of Florida in Gainesville, it is operated as part of Physics Department Microkelvin Laboratory.
